Access窗体有关 我想知道代码怎么写?

PAGE - PAGE 6 - 第1课 数据库基础知识 教学目标: 了解数据库技术的发展史,了解每个阶段具有代表性的数据库管理系统的特点和划分依据。 教学重点: 掌握关系数据库的基本概念和发展历史; 掌握关系运算的方法,了解各种关系运算的作用; 了解Access 2003的各种特性及新功能; 掌握Access 2003的使用方法,了解其功能构成及基本对象; 学会使用Access2003帮助。 教学难点: 数据模型的含义 关系运算的运算规则 SQL基本命令的使用 教学过程: 提问:(从字面理解)什么是数据库?生活中有数据库有哪些方面的应用? 从以上示例的分析我们可以认识到:数据库技术和系统已经成为信息基础设施的核心技术和重要基础。数据库技术作为数据管理的最有效的手段,极大的促进了计算机应用的发展。本章将介绍数据库、数据库系统、数据管理系统、数据模型等基础理论知识,为后面各章的学习打下基础。 1.1 数据库简介 数据库(Data Base)是计算机应用系统中的一种专门管理数据资源的系统。数据有多种形式,如文字、数码、符号、图形、图像以及声音等。 1.1.1 数据库的概念 数据库就是数据的集合,例如,日常生活中,公司记录了每个员工的姓名、地址、电话、学号等信息,这个员工记录就是一个简单的“数据库”(如下图所示)。每个员工的姓名、员工编号、性别等信息就是这个数据库中的“数据”,我们可以在这个“数据库”中添加新员工的信息,也可以由于某个员工的离职或联系方式变动而删除或修改该数据。 1.1.2 数据处理 数据处理就是将数据转换为信息的过程,它包括对数据库中的数据进行收集、存储、传播、检索、分类、加工或计算、打印和输出等操作,如向“员工信息表”数据表中增加一条记录,或者从中查找某学生的出生日期等都是数据处理。 1.2 数据库系统简介 1.2.1 数据库系统的概念 狭义地讲,数据库系统是由数据库、数据库管理系统和用户构成。广义地讲,数据库系统是指采用了数据库技术的计算机系统,它包括数据库、数据库管理系统、操作系统、硬件、应用程序、数据库管理员及终端用户,如下图所示。 1.2.2 数据库系统的特点 面向文件的系统存在着严重的局限性,随着信息需求的不断扩大,克服这些局限性就显得愈加迫切。下图是传统的文件管理系统的示意图。 与传统的文件管理系统相比,数据库系统具有以下优点: 数据结构化 数据存储灵活 数据共享性强 数据冗余度低 数据独立性高 1.2.3 数据库系统的分类 在信息高速发展的时代,数据信息同样是宝贵的资产,应该妥善地使用、管理并加以保护。根据数据库存放位置的不同,数据库系统可以分为集中式数据库和分布式数据库。 1.3 数据库系统管理 数据库管理系统(Database Management System)是从图书馆的管理方法改进而来的。人们将越来越多的资料存入计算机中,并通过一些编制好的计算机程序对这些资料进行管理,这些程序后来就被称为“数据库管理系统”,它们可以帮我们管理输入到计算机中的大量数据,就像图书馆的管理员。 1.3.1 数据库管理系统的概念 数据库管理系统由一个互相关联的数据的集合和一组访问这些数据的程序组成,它负责对数据库的存储数据进行管理、维护和使用,因此,DBMS是一种非常复杂的、综合性的、在数据库系统中对数据进行管理的大型系统软件,它是数据库系统的核心组成部分。 1.3.2 数据库管理系统的组成 DBMS大多是由许多系统程序所组成的一个集合。每个程序都有各自的功能,一个或几个程序一起协调完成DBMS的一件或几件工作任务。各种DBMS的组成因系统而异,一般来说,它由以下几个部分组成:语言编译处理程序 、系统运行控制程序 、系统建立、维护程序 、数据字典 1.4 数据模型 数据模型:是现实世界数据特征的抽象,是工具,是用来抽象、表示和处理现实世界中的数 据和信息的工具。数据模型应满足三个方面的要求:能够比较真实的模拟现实世界、容易被人理解、便于在计算机系统中实现。 1.4.1 数据模型的组成要素 数据模型是由数据结构、数据操作和数据的约束条件三部分组成的。 1、数据结构:所研究对象的集合,这些对象是数据库的组成部分。数据结构分为两类:一类是与数据类型、内容、性质有关的对象;一类是与数据之间联系有关的对象。 2、数据操作:是指对数据库中各种对象的实例允许执行的操作的集合,包括操作及有关的操作 规则。数据的约束条件:是一组完整性规则的集合。 1.4.2 概念模型 概念模型涉及以下术语: 1、实体:客观存在并可相互区别的事物称为实体。实体可以是实际事物,也可以是抽象事件。 2、属性:描述实体的特性称为属性。属性的具体取值称为属性值,用以

}

楼主学习了一个学期的Microsoft Office Access选修课,期末作业是做一个Access数据库管理系统。我也不想做复杂了,简单的就是一个表,一个查询,一个窗体完事。在窗体中可以实现查询:图书查询。下面用2013版本一步一步详解。

先来准备好我已经做好的一个表:图书名称表,字段有:图书名称,图书作者,图书类别,等等。

1、创建一个空白窗体,如下图中按钮。

2、为这个空白窗体添加三个文本控件,并重命名其标签,这些控件是用来接受查询条件的。

3、将文本框属性表中的“名称”字段更改为相应的文字,这是为了后面便于使用。

4、好了,窗体部分暂告一段落,记得保存它。

1、接下来我们先来说说“查询”。使用“查询设计”新建一个查询,选择加入的表。

2、添加要查询的字段名,这很简单,关键是“查询条件”。

3、我想要实现的是再窗体中点击按钮“查询”,得到表中相应的内容,故要用到“Like”。

4、在“图书名称”条件一格中右击,选择“生成器”。

5、输入like,找到“表达式元素”>“Forms”>有窗体>窗体名称。再在“表达式类别”栏中选择图书名称。

6、这并不够,还要如下图所示添加通配符"*",并使用&连接。

7、如上所示,将窗体中有的那三项在查询中,全部添加上条件。然后保存,查询就做完了。

1、接下来当然是再回到我们的窗体中,将刚刚做完的查询通过拖动,拖动到窗体中,算是个子窗体。尺寸调整什么的就不说了。关键来了。

2、关键是这个查询按钮。新建一个按钮,重命名为查询。在其属性表里,点击“单击”最后面的那三个点。

3、弹出下图的“选择生成器”,选择“代码生成器”项。

4、照猫画虎地写入下图中的代码,就可以关闭了。把查询名称一换就可以。

5、来到窗体视图,输入三个条件中的一个,点击查询,下方的子窗体就可以显示符合条件的内容了。搞定收工。

}

我要回帖

更多关于 access数据库编程步骤 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信